An analysis of higher order terms for ion-acoustic waves by use of the modified Poincaré-Lighthill-Kuo method

Abstract

In this work, by utilizing the modified Poincaré-Lighthill-Kuo (PLK) method, we studied the propagation of weakly nonlinear waves in a collisionless cold plasma and obtained the governing evolution equations of various order terms in the perturbation expansion. Seeking a progressive wave solution to these evolution equations we obtained the speed correction terms so as to remove some possible secularities. The result obtained here is exactly the same with those of the modified reductive perturbation and re-normalization methods. The method presented here is quite simple and based on introducing a new set of stretched coordinates.
